Description:

Under general supervision, provides management information system user support on a continuing basis either by phone or site visit. Troubleshoots end-user problems. Analyzes and designs software modifications to meet users needs. May develop and conduct training programs for software/hardware users.

Essential Functions:

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.

  1. Prvides customer support in the maintenance of systems.

2 Provides ongoing operational and user assistance to address application problems, provide on-call application support and assist users with application operations.

  1. Provides technical support in the operation and use of application software systems.

  2. Communicates with all levels of management and user department personnel to discuss job execution status, requests for reprints, equipment status and related problems that may occur.

  3. Develops materials and methods to be used in training others in the use of various hardware and software.

  4. Installs and/or upgrades software on PCs as instructed.
